Arrival & Dismissal 🚗
We will follow a similar drop off / pick up procedure that we did last year.
Arrival
- Drop off begins at 8:30am. Please do not drop off your child prior to 8:30am as there will be no supervision at this time.
- After 8:45am, you will need to walk your child into school, as they are late. You will need to sign them in with security. Please do not drop your child off without adult supervision.
Dismissal
- Pick up will begin at 3:25pm.
- Each day, please have your child(ren)’s first and last name displayed on your passenger visor, and have it remain visible until your child is in the car. This needs to be bold and large enough to be visible at a distance. This is a very important step to ensure we have your child ready when you arrive.
- For the safety of both students and staff, proceed carefully and slowly through the lot.
- Please have your child exit/enter the vehicle when your gear is in the park position and is one of the cars at the front of the line designated for drop off.
- Students must exit the vehicle on the passenger side (building side) of the vehicle. Multiple children must exit on the passenger side. It is dangerous to exit/enter on the driver's side of the vehicle!
- Students need to have all of their items ready in hand and will then exit the car immediately.
- Parents, please stay in your vehicle at all times so that the process will prevent backups on Barlow Mountain Road.
- If you miss the drop off time (after 8:45 a.m.), please park in the front lot and walk your child across the designated crosswalk to the main entrance of the building. If you arrive after the drop off window and must park in the parking lot, we kindly ask that you use the crosswalk.

Hats & Hoodies:
Over the last several years there was no standard hat/hood procedure in the elementary schools, likely related to Covid, when classroom windows were kept open for air circulation and there was the potential for it to be cold in classrooms.
As we have started the 23-24 school year with a typical school opening, we will return to only permitting hats to be worn outside the school building. Students may choose to wear a hat, but will be reminded to remove it upon entering the school building. Students will be permitted to wear hats for outdoor recess. Teachers have discussed this with students and I will remind our school community during the morning announcements on Tuesday.
On special occasions/spirit days, hats may be permitted and this will be communicated to students and families.
